Hair analysis is regarded as a significant method for identifying substance and alcohol consumption. Hair maintains a lengthy record of alcohol and drug use by embedding biomarkers within the strands as they grow. When samples are obtained near the scalp, they can offer up to roughly a 90-day detection period for alcohol and drugs. Hair collection is straightforward, less prone to tampering, and convenient for shipping.
A 1.5-inch section of roughly 200 hair strands (about the same diameter as a #2 pencil) closest to the scalp will yield 100mg, which is optimal for testing and confirmation. For EtG, additional analyses, and/or panel tests exceeding 10, 150mg of the hair is advised. We suggest using a jeweler's scale to weigh the sample. In the absence of scalp hair, a comparable amount of body hair may be used. When mentioning head hair, we specifically mean scalp hair. Conversely, body hair pertains to other types (facial, underarm, etc.).
Process Overview
The four key phases in processing a lab drug test outcome include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.
Accessioning is the initial task of integrating the sample into the lab's system. This process verifies if the sample was correctly sealed and transported, assigns it an arbitrary L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and fills any missing data not logged in the electronic chain of custody system.
Screening is a preliminary assessment for substances. Although Screening is economical for dismissing drug use in most samples, legal validation requires positive results to be confirmed. Positive Screening results necessitate a subsequent confirmation test.
Should a sample test positive during Screening, more hair is taken from the original specimen for Extraction. In this phase, substances are isolated from the hair in significantly lower concentrations compared to other methods (e.g., urine or saliva), making hair drug analysis the most intricate method.
Confirmation of positive screenings is executed via GC/MS, GC/MS/MS, or LC/MS/MS. Each presumptive positive sample undergoes washing as needed before confirmation. The entire lab process from Accessioning to Confirmation adheres to CAP (College of American Pathologists) guidelines for Hair and ISO / IEC 17025 accreditation standards.

Note: Commonly termed as "hair follicle tests", the actual focus is on the hair shaft rather than the follicle beneath the scalp.

With its multidisciplinary nature, hair testing brings together researchers, scientists, and experts from various domains to develop innovative techniques, explore new methodologies, and address emerging concerns, responding to the ever-evolving challenges of drug abuse, therapeutic drug monitoring, and environmental exposures to pollutants.
The joint meeting of the Society of Hair Testing (SoHT) and the Italian Group of Forensic Toxicologists (GTFI) was organized in Verona, June 8–10, 2022, and hosted by the Legal Medicine team of the Verona University Hospital, directed by Franco Tagliaro together with Federica Bortolotti and Rossella Gottardo.
It served as a prominent platform for knowledge exchange and collaboration, facilitating groundbreaking advancements in hair testing and analysis. In this special issue of Drug Testing and Analysis, we aim to showcase the remarkable manuscripts presented at this significant event, shedding light on the latest research and highlighting the future directions in this field.
Novel Analytical Techniques: The Verona meeting witnessed the unveiling of cutting-edge analytical techniques, offering enhanced sensitivity, selectivity, and accuracy for drug testing. Remarkable advancements in sample preparation, detection, and identification of drug compounds have been presented. The manuscripts in this section presented novel approaches, such as multianalyte methods and on-line preparation which can enable rapid analysis and improve thorough forensic investigations.
Biomarkers and Pharmacokinetics: The identification and validation of reliable biomarkers and pharmacokinetic studies are fundamental aspects of drug testing and analysis. The impact of hair treatments on the oxidation/decomposition of drugs in hair was also explored, as the long-term fate of drugs incorporated in the keratin matrix. Furthermore, the SoHT meeting in Verona featured research on the identification and quantification of alcohol abuse biomarkers, their stability, and their correlation with exposure and other biomarkers.
Forensic Applications and Interpretation: One of the vital objectives of hair testing is its application in forensic investigations and legal proceedings. The SoHT meeting in Verona emphasized the significance of rigorous interpretation of analytical results and the need for standardized protocols. Manuscripts in this section present advancements in forensic toxicology, and have explored the challenges posed by emerging designer drugs and strategies to combat their proliferation. The pitfalls encountered when the exogenous/endogenous nature of a substance is questioned were presented and discussed. The special issue presents also manuscripts that delve into the ethical implications of drug testing in drug facilitated sexual assaults.
Clinical Applications of hair testing are witnessed by the insight on environmental tobacco smoke exposure, assessed by hair analysis in a population of students and the study of in utero-exposure to drugs of abuse through neonatal hair analysis. Exposure to drugs was also important in cases of child abuse/neglect, when the clinical purpose of hair testing merge with its forensic applications.
The legal framework surrounding hair testing and the achievement of guidelines to ensure fairness, accuracy, and confidentiality in drug testing practices have also been discussed,and the SoHT consensus on general hair testing and testing for drugs of abuse was presented at the meeting and published as a Letter to the Editor.
